What Happens During the Service
Once launched, the process will be designed to be straightforward and reassuring for both parents and children:
Review of Records: A qualified pharmacist will begin by reviewing the child's vaccination record to understand which immunizations are needed.
Pre-Vaccination Consultation: The pharmacist will discuss the vaccines with the parent or guardian, explain their benefits, and answer any questions to ensure they are well-informed.
Administration: The appropriate vaccine(s) will be administered safely by the pharmacist in a calm and professional manner.
Record Keeping: The pharmacist will update the child's vaccination record and advise on the date for the next scheduled immunization.

How to Prepare
- Preparation is simple. We recommend bringing your child's vaccination record to the appointment. It may also be helpful to dress your child in clothing that allows easy access to the thigh or upper arm, depending on their age.
After Service Care
- After immunization, mild side effects like soreness at the injection site or a slight fever are common and usually resolve quickly. Our pharmacists will provide guidance on what to expect and when subsequent doses may be due, helping you keep your child's immunizations on schedule.
